Key Features to Consider
Choosing the right features for your Washington LLC is vital for guaranteeing a smooth formation process and ongoing compliance. One key aspect to reflect on is the formation flexibility. You can choose between a perpetual duration or a specific term for your LLC, allowing you to tailor the business structure to your needs.
Next, verify you have a reliable registered agent. This is important because they handle significant legal documents and provide a physical address in Washington. Remember, your registered agent must consent to their appointment, so it's best to choose someone who understands the local requirements. Having a professional registered agent ensures accurate and efficient filing of necessary paperwork, which is crucial for maintaining your LLC's good standing.
Additionally, think about privacy protection. Using a registered agent can help maintain your personal privacy by keeping your address off public records.
Lastly, don't overlook the importance of compliance support. Having professional services that guide you through the initial and annual reporting requirements can save you time and potential headaches down the line.

Pricing Comparison
Steering through the costs of forming a Washington LLC can seem intimidating, but breaking down the pricing options makes it easier. I found that several services offer competitive pricing, which is essential for anyone on a budget.
For instance, Northwest Registered Agent charges $39 plus the state filing fee of $200, while ZenBusiness and Tailor Brands have starter plans at $0, again plus the state fee.
What really caught my eye was the pricing transparency among these services. Bizee offers a free basic plan, including registered agent service for the first year. Additionally, many of these services handle all paperwork and legal requirements, which can save you significant time and stress.
In contrast, MyCompanyWorks starts at $59 but has an annual registered agent fee of $99 after the first year.
As I did a competitive analysis, I noted that additional services can drive costs up considerably. For example, ZenBusiness's premium plan runs $299 annually, including advanced features.
This is a stark contrast to other basic plans that keep costs minimal. Keep in mind these variations as you weigh your options, ensuring you choose a service that aligns with your financial needs and business goals.

Customer Ratings Overview
Understanding the pricing options is just one part of the equation when selecting a Washington LLC formation service; customer ratings provide valuable insights into the reliability and quality of these services.
For instance, ZenBusiness boasts an impressive 4.73/5 rating, praised for its ease of use and supportive customer service. Their quick processing capabilities enhance customer experiences, though their support hours are somewhat limited.
Northwest Registered Agent follows closely with a 4.7/5 Google rating, highlighting their strong emphasis on privacy protection and personalized service. However, they do have a lower 3.3/5 on Trustpilot, which might raise questions about consistency.
MyCompanyWorks also stands out with a 4.6/5 rating, recognized for rapid responses and all-encompassing packages, although its limited phone support hours could be a drawback.
Swyft Filings and Bizee round out the list with ratings of 4.53/5 and commendable customer service, respectively. While Swyft is known for affordability, Bizee attracts attention with its free LLC formation package.
